Step 1: Assessment and Moisture Detection

Our team assesses the affected area to find out the extent of the damage. We use thermal imaging equipment to detect moisture. This helps us identify areas where water may have seeped into walls, ceilings, or floors. We then use a moisture meter to measure the level of moisture. This ensures that we can provide an accurate estimate of the work required to restore your home.

Step 2: Containment and Pre-Treatment

Before any cleaning or restoration work begins, our team sets up containment barriers to prevent further damage from spreading. We use plastic sheeting and tape to create a containment area. This ensures that the affected area is isolated from the rest of your home, preventing further damage and contamination. We then apply a pre-treatment solution to the affected area. This helps to break down and loosen any debris or contaminants, making it easier to remove them.

Step 3: Odor Removal and Cleaning

Our team uses specialized equipment to remove the source of musty odors. We use air scrubbers to remove airborne contaminants. This helps to remove any remaining particles and odors from the air. We then use a sanitizing solution to kill any remaining bacteria or mold. This ensures that your home is safe and healthy to live in.

Step 4: Drying and Dehumidification

Once the affected area has been cleaned and sanitized, our team uses spec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the area. We use desiccant d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ture. This helps to prevent further damage and ensures that your home is dry and safe to live in. We then use air movers to circulate air and speed up the drying process.

Odor Removal After Water Damage Cost in Ovilla, TX

The cost of Odor Removal After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ovilla, TX. Our team provides free estimates to help you understand the costs involved. We’ll work with you to develop a customized plan to meet your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Moisture Detection $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of moisture detected.
Containment and Pre-Treatment $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the containment process.
Odor Removal and Cleaning $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of drying required.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
Final Inspection and Quality Control $200 – $500 The size of the affected area and the level of quality control required.
